Why uploading RTC_Developer-10_Unlocked.jar fail with timeout?


lei Zhou (621) | asked Aug 01 '13, 6:17 p.m.
Hi,

I just installed the free version of team concert (using CLM-Web-Installer-Win-4.0.3). When I click the "Add" link besides the "Client Access License Types" heading, and select the file RTC_Developer-10_Unlocked.jar, it always end with error saying "The upload did not complete in a reasonable amount of time; the server may be unavailableID CRJAZ1490E".

Could anyone help on this?

Thanks
